Output 296388850c3123d3a4aba6ace5528cebd4c14d5d04eef53ab4661a5323b0d915:0

value
34204406
script pubkey
OP_0 OP_PUSHBYTES_20 fd4c57598f1c7436ba85713631388ae31bc6e676
address
ltc1ql4x9wkv0r36rdw59wymrzwy2uvdudenkdjg4ah
transaction
296388850c3123d3a4aba6ace5528cebd4c14d5d04eef53ab4661a5323b0d915
spent
true